Beatriz Saw wins "Pinoy Big Brother" Season 2
Sunday, July 1, 2007
12:33 AM
Beatriz Saw wins the second season of Pinoy Big Brother (PBB) after garnering a total of 1,571,556 votes or 30.29 percent of the total votes. Mickey Perz is first runner-up or second big placer with 1,286,166 votes or 24.79 percent.
The controversial Wendy Valdez placed third with 1,209,978 votes (23.32 percent). Gee-Ann Abrahan got 1,119,714 votes (21. 58 percent) to place fourth.
PBB Season 2 Big Winner Bea came out in a giant mirror ball before reuniting with her family. "Follow your dreams, go!" an esctatic Bea exclaimed to the jubilant crowd.
Bea wins a house and lot from Globe Asiatec, a kitchen showcase, a brand new car, a business franchise from Crystal Clear water, package tours, as well as P1 million cash prize.

Four months ago, select housemates were introduced to the public as the new tenants of Kuya for the second season of Pinoy Big Brother. They represented a cross-section of Filipinos, including those with mixed parentages.
After 126 days, the remaining four finalists, Gee-Ann, Mickey, Beatriz, and Wendy, bested all the other 16 housemates by garnering the highest number of votes for the period.
Auditing firm SGV and Company tallied the votes, dating back from when Robert Woods II was evicted until the very night of voting, June 30. The firm verified the number of votes coming in until the Big Winner was announced.
The Big Four were brought to the Big Dome in vintage cars.
The theme for the night was "Global Fiesta," according to Maribeth Bichara, the choreographer of the show. For the opening number, she had around 60 dancers filling the stage of the Araneta Coliseum. Professional dancers and former PBB housemates performed a medley of Filipiniana dances and modern numbers that wowed the audience.
Ex-Slovenia Big Brother housemate Tina Somelic, who flew all the way from Slovenia, participated in the grand event by joining in the opening number.
The 18,000-seater Araneta Coliseum was jampacked with supporters of the Big 4. Comedian Chokoleit pleaded with the audience before the start of the program. "Sana walang magkasakitan. Sports tayo lahat," he said.
All the evicted housemates participated in the opening dance number. Bruce Quebral and Bodie Cruz danced Maglalatik, Saicy Aguila and Dionne Monsanto danced ballroom, while Nel Rapiza and Kian Kazemi danced polka with Tina.
Comedians Jon Santos, Candy Pangilinan, Giselle Sanchez, and RS Francisco impersonated the Big 4—Jon as Mickey, Candy was Bea, Giselle as Gee-Ann, and RS as Wendy. When RS appeared, he was booed by majority of the people inside the Big Dome reflecting the people's disapproval of Wendy, whom they perceive as a "villain" inside the PBB house.
The PBB 2 housemates performed the finale with the Cebalo band.
Just a sidelight, when Wendy saw her boyfriend Bruce, she rushed to him. Bodie also hugged Gee-Ann upon seeing her.
Previous PBB winners Nene Tamayo (Season 1), Keanna Reeves (Celebrity Edition), and Kim Chiu (Teen Edition) were also present. With Bea's victory, the lucky streak continues for the women housemates.
